pub struct SENSOR_OFFSETS_DATA {
    pub mag_declination: f32,
    pub raw_press: i32,
    pub raw_temp: i32,
    pub gyro_cal_x: f32,
    pub gyro_cal_y: f32,
    pub gyro_cal_z: f32,
    pub accel_cal_x: f32,
    pub accel_cal_y: f32,
    pub accel_cal_z: f32,
    pub mag_ofs_x: i16,
    pub mag_ofs_y: i16,
    pub mag_ofs_z: i16,
}
Expand description

id: 150 Offsets and calibrations values for hardware sensors. This makes it easier to debug the calibration process..

Fields§

§mag_declination: f32

Magnetic declination..

§raw_press: i32

Raw pressure from barometer..

§raw_temp: i32

Raw temperature from barometer..

§gyro_cal_x: f32

Gyro X calibration..

§gyro_cal_y: f32

Gyro Y calibration..

§gyro_cal_z: f32

Gyro Z calibration..

§accel_cal_x: f32

Accel X calibration..

§accel_cal_y: f32

Accel Y calibration..

§accel_cal_z: f32

Accel Z calibration..

§mag_ofs_x: i16

Magnetometer X offset..

§mag_ofs_y: i16

Magnetometer Y offset..

§mag_ofs_z: i16

Magnetometer Z offset..
